Apple’s java-dev mailing list, and almost every major Java blog on the planet is simply buzzing with the news that Apple didn’t ship Java 6 with Mac OS X 10.5. People are screaming to the heavens about how Apple’s abandoned Java, and how the world is coming to an end: zuul and the key-master have hooked up, the Stay-Puft® Marshmallow Man is stalking the Upper West Side of Manhattan, dogs and cats living together*… People are “threatening” to dump their Macs in the street, the Ubuntu Linux contingent is singing siren-songs to grief-stricken Mac-using Java developers.. it’s almost apocalyptic.Good grief! Everyone needs to CALM DOWN over this! A little perspective please… did you all know that with EVERY SINGLE Mac OS X release Apple has released a major Java update within a couple of weeks of the OS release?See for yourself, Eric Burke explains it with stunning simplicity:

Eric Burke’s Definitive OS X Java Timeline

 

Why not give Apple a few weeks and see what happens?
